Job Description

Do you have a background in Human Resources or Administration Are you known for your attention to detail and excellent communication skills Looking for your next career opportunity in beautiful Barcelona This could be the perfect role for you!

Your responsibilities as an Administrative Assistant will be:

  • Supporting candidates throughout their onboarding process from contract signature to offboarding
  • Collecting contract-related documentation from various stakeholders including clients candidates sales teams finance and internal departments
  • Performing compliance checks on received documentation to ensure relevance validity and completeness
  • Generating issuing and managing contracts for clients and candidates ensuring proper signatures and secure storage
  • Creating and maintaining accurate client and candidate records in master data systems ensuring consistency across platforms
  • Liaising with public authorities when needed to manage administrative or legal documentation (e.g. benefits work permits visas)
  • Communicating with candidates and clients to gather necessary information for timely and accurate contract creation
  • Responding promptly and professionally to internal and external queries taking ownership and showing accountability
  • Supporting the creation of ad hoc reports based on business needs
  • Contributing to continuous improvement initiatives to reduce errors improve efficiency and streamline processes
  • Bringing a detail-oriented mindset and understanding of how various operational processes impact the overall candidate and client experience

Skills qualifications and interests you need to succeed in this role:

  • You have a Bachelor degree in Human Resources Labor Relations or related field is a must
  • You are fluent in both Spanish and English.
  • You have an understanding of various HR functions including local labor laws temporary hiring processes and interpreting collective agreements
  • You collaborate effectively with international and cross-functional teams to deliver results
  • You demonstrate excellent attention to detail and ensure all information is correct complete and consistent
  • You bring a strong customer focus and exc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• You possess strong organizational skills and the ability to manage deadlines and perform well under pressure
  • You work independently take initiative and maintain a mindset focused on continuous improvement
